Forming a Business in KSA: Regulations and Requirements

Venturing into the Saudi Arabian market requires a thorough understanding of its regulations. To successfully establish your business in KSA, you must adhere to specific legal frameworks.

One crucial step is determining the appropriate company type. KSA offers various options, comprising sole proprietorships, partnerships, limited liability companies (LLCs), and joint-stock companies. Each structure has distinct requirements, influencing your taxation, liability and operational framework.

Once you've selected a legal structure, you'll need to fulfill registration steps outlined by the Ministry of Commerce. This often involves submitting necessary files, paying registration fees, and obtaining required licenses and permits.

Furthermore, familiarize yourself with labor laws. Saudi Arabia has specific rules governing hiring, working conditions, and employee benefits.

Understanding these fundamental aspects will help you navigate the process of setting up your business in KSA effectively and promote a smooth launch.

Register Your Roadmap to Company Registration in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ia

Embarking on a business journey in the dynamic Kingdom of Saudi Arabia provides a plethora of opportunities. To successfully navigate this exciting landscape, establishing your company is a crucial first step. This in-depth guide will provide insights on the essential processes involved in registering your business within the KSA.

Begin by, it's imperative to choose a suitable legal structure for your company. The KSA offers a range of options, including sole proprietorships, partnerships, limited liability companies (LLCs), and public shareholding companies. Each structure has its own advantages, and considerations regarding taxation, liability, and operational adaptability.

Once you've selected the appropriate legal structure, require| register your company registration application with the Saudi Ministry of Commerce. This usually requires providing comprehensive information, such as a business plan, articles of association, and identification documents for the company's owners.

Furthermore, you may need to obtain various permits depending on your industry and business activities.
